Subject: [PATCH V9 3/8] arm64: dts: sc7280: Configure SPI-NOR FLASH for sc7280-idp
Date: Tue, 21 Sep 2021 16:09:01 +0530	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1632220746-25943-4-git-send-email-rajpat@codeaurora.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1632220746-25943-1-git-send-email-rajpat@codeaurora.org>

Add spi-nor flash node and pinctrl configurations for the SC7280 IDP.

Signed-off-by: Rajesh Patil <rajpat@codeaurora.org>
Reviewed-by: Matthias Kaehlcke <mka@chromium.org>
Reviewed-by: Stephen Boyd <swboyd@chromium.org>
---
Changes in V9:
 - No changes

Changes in V8:
 - No changes

 ar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sc7280-idp.dtsi | 27 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++
 1 file changed, 27 insertions(+)

diff --git a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sc7280-idp.dtsi b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sc7280-idp.dtsi
index 99f9ee5..37b8444 100644
--- a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sc7280-idp.dtsi
+++ b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sc7280-idp.dtsi
@@ -211,6 +211,20 @@
 	vcc-supply = <&vreg_l1c_1p8>;
 };
 
+&qspi {
+	status = "okay";
+	pinctrl-names = "default";
+	pinctrl-0 = <&qspi_clk>, <&qspi_cs0>, <&qspi_data01>;
+
+	flash@0 {
+		compatible = "jedec,spi-nor";
+		reg = <0>;
+		spi-max-frequency = <37500000>;
+		spi-tx-bus-width = <2>;
+		spi-rx-bus-width = <2>;
+	};
+};
+
 &qupv3_id_0 {
 	status = "okay";
 };
@@ -288,6 +302,19 @@
 
 /* PINCTRL - additions to nodes defined in sc7280.dtsi */
 
+&qspi_cs0 {
+	bias-disable;
+};
+
+&qspi_clk {
+	bias-disable;
+};
+
+&qspi_data01 {
+	/* High-Z when no transfers; nice to park the lines */
+	bias-pull-up;
+};
+
 &qup_uart5_default {
 	tx {
 		pins = "gpio46";
